Has anyone been able to get this to work with Oracle as ooposed to MySQL? The reason I ask is we are considering purchaseing this product, but we currently have Oracle 9i and are not very excited about supporting 2 database technolgies. Any ideas? Thanks.
Oracle is VERY different from mysql it would involve changing alot more than the database class. There is a different syntax for the sql statements which are hardcoded into every file then you have all the new stuff with Oracle like cached functions and stuff.
